Spectinamides: a new class of semisynthetic antituberculosis agents that overcome native drug efflux
Richard E. Lee,Julian G. Hurdle,Jiuyu Liu,David F. Bruhn,Tanja Matt,Michael S. Scherman,Pavan K. Vaddady,Zhong Zheng,Jianjun Qi,Rashid Akbergenov,Sourav Das,Dora B. Madhura,Chetan Rathi,Ashit Trivedi,Cristina Villellas,Robin B. Lee,Rakesh,Samanthi L. Waidyarachchi,Dianqing Sun,Michael R. McNeil,José A. Aínsa,Helena I. Boshoff,Mercedes Gonzalez-Juarrero,Bernd Meibohm,Erik C. Böttger,Anne J. Lenaerts +25 more
TL;DR: The antitubercular efficacy of spectinamides demonstrates that synthetic modifications to classical antibiotics can overcome the challenge of intrinsic efflux pump-mediated resistance and expands opportunities for target-based tuberculosis drug discovery.

Antitubercular nitrofuran isoxazolines with improved pharmacokinetic properties
Rakesh,David F. Bruhn,Dora B. Madhura,Marcus M. Maddox,Robin B. Lee,Ashit Trivedi,Lei Yang,Michael S. Scherman,Janet C. Gilliland,Veronica Gruppo,Michael R. McNeil,Anne J. Lenaerts,Bernd Meibohm,Richard E. Lee +13 more
TL;DR: Overall, the addition of solubilizing and metabolically blocked outer rings did improve solubility and decrease protein binding as designed, however, the metabolic stability for compounds in this series was generally lower than desired.
